About the role
Education: College, CEGEP or other non-university certificate or diploma from a program of 3 months to less than 1 year. or equivalent experience. Tasks: Ensure the information on prescriptions is accurate. Enter client information in databases. Help pharmacists. Maintain inventories of medications and pharmaceutical products. Maintain prescription records . Prepare medications for clients. Set up and dismantle equipment. Apply and adjust casts, splints and bandages. Clean and maintain equipment. Prepare and maintain equipment and supplies. Compound oral solutions, ointments and creams. Maintain inventories of medications and prescription records of pharmaceutical products. Maintain supplies. Maintain inventory of equipment. Perform general clerical duties. Prepare and maintain cleanliness of collection areas. Manage routine office functions including reception, telephone and booking appointments. Repair and maintain fabrication and laboratory equipment. Order supplies and equipment. Organize and maintain inventory. Schedule and confirm appointments. Computer and technology knowledge: MS Excel. MS Office. MS PowerPoint. MS Word. Work conditions and physical capabilities: Fast-paced environment. Repetitive tasks. Experience: 7 months to less than 1 year. Employment terms options: Morning. Health benefits: Dental plan. Health care plan.
